Abstract

United Nations SDGs (sustainable development goals) have prompted health-care organisations in and around this world to implement health care initiatives that aim to improve their long-term sustainability. Analysis of 637 documents from the Scopus database was retrieved using bibliometric methods for the existing study. Research on health care sustainability has been documented over almost the past 12 years (2010-November, 2022) in this review. Results have indicated that the intellectual structure of this knowledge body comprises of five clusters. First, the authors saw that this review database had 22 writers listed as authors. This indicates that a high number of academicians are interested in this topic. But at the same time, it is also evident that majority of contributors produce only few publications on health care sustainability.
